Burnley academy chief John Pepper was delighted with the run to the final of the Cee Cup.
The Clarets have progressed to the final of the prestigious Generali Cee Cup tournament in Prague and they face Everton later today.
U18 coach Danny Cadamarteri's side beat Slavia Prague and Canadian outfit Prostars in the group stage before dispatching Turkish team Altinordu on penalties in the last four.
“We came into the tournament with no real expectations. We're still in pre-season and hadn't played 90 minutes," Pepper told the Lancashire Evening Telegraph.
"We thought we'd be doing some training and getting a couple of games under our belts, so we've really exceeded expectations.
“But everyone has been very focused and wanted to do well with a new coach.
“We have got 13 first-years who have wanted to impress and the boys have done very well."
